Protocol TCP Click this checkbox if you want to forward the data transmis-
sions that use the TCP protocol.

Protocol UDP Click this checkbox if you want to forward the data transmis-
sions that use the UDP protocol.

IP Address For each application, enter the IP Address of the PC running the
specific application.

Enable Click the Enable checkbox to enable port forwarding for the relevant
application.

Port Triggering Port Triggering is used for special Internet applications whose
outgoing ports differ from the incoming ports. For this feature, the Router will
watch outgoing data for specific port numbers. The Router will remember the
IP address of the computer that sends a transmission requesting data, so that
when the requested data returns through the Router, the data is pulled back to
the proper computer by way of IP address and port mapping rules. Click the
Port Triggering button to set up triggered ports, and follow these instructions:

2. Enter the Outgoing Port Range used by the application. Check with the

Internet application for the port number(s) needed.

3. Enter the Incoming Port Range used by the application. Check with the

Internet application for the port number(s) needed.

4. Click the Apply button to save your changes. Click the Cancel button to

cancel your unsaved changes. Click the Close button to return to the Port
